In addition to efficiency and security, car park payment systems also offer a range of convenient options for drivers. Many systems now allow drivers to pre-book parking spaces online, so they can guarantee a spot before they arrive. This not only eliminates the stress of searching for parking but also ensures that drivers can easily find a space, even during peak hours. Additionally, some systems offer the option to extend parking time remotely, so drivers don’t have to rush back to their vehicle to avoid fines.
Another benefit of car park payment systems is their ability to integrate with other smart city technologies. By leveraging IoT devices and data analytics, parking operators can optimize parking availability and traffic flow in real-time. This means that drivers can receive up-to-date information on parking availability and pricing, making it easier to find parking and plan their trips accordingly. Additionally, smart parking systems can help reduce emissions and improve air quality by reducing the time spent circling for parking.
